Shopping

Auckland Central Business District offers vibrant shopping experiences. Queen Street Shopping District boasts a variety of shops and entertainment options, while La Cigale Market at Britomart features local produce and crafts. For a sweet treat, visit Devonport Chocolates, located 3.2km away for exquisite delights.

Recreation

Enjoy a round of golf at Takapuna Golf Course and Driving Range, surrounded by scenic views just a short drive from the city centre. For relaxation, visit Jellicoe Park, where tranquil spaces invite you to unwind amidst nature. Alternatively, catch a thrilling match at Eden Park, New Zealand's premier sports stadium.

Adventure

The Coast-to-Coast Walkway invites you to hike through stunning landscapes, offering a blend of outdoor adventure and scenic views right in the heart of Auckland Central Business District. For water enthusiasts, Gulfwind Sailing Academy, located 1.6km away, provides exhilarating sailing experiences amidst the vibrant waters of the region.

For those seeking a unique climbing experience, Clip 'n Climb, situated 4.8km from the city centre, offers thrilling indoor climbing challenges, perfect for adrenaline junkies with a taste for adventure.

Nightlife

Experience the vibrant nightlife in Auckland Central Business District. Enjoy family fun at Zone Bowling & Timezone Wairau, indulge in romance and culture at Aotea Centre, or gaze at the stars with entertainment at Stardome Observatory & Planetarium, just a short distance away.

Find the best attractions in and around Auckland Central Business District

Auckland Central Business District is an ideal destination for families and business travellers alike, offering a range of attractions such as urban parks, beautiful beaches, and entertainment arenas. Visitors can immerse themselves in local culture while enjoying outdoor activities and family-friendly experiences. Key points of interest include the Auckland Town Hall, Auckland Museum, and the vibrant cityscape itself, making it a perfect spot for an enriching New Zealand getaway.

  • Sky Tower: Experience breathtaking views of Auckland from the Sky Tower, the tallest structure in New Zealand. Offering a panoramic perspective of the city and beyond, the tower is a hub for dining and adventure, with thrilling activities such as the SkyJump and SkyWalk.
  • Takapuna Beach: Relax on the golden sands of Takapuna Beach, located 6.4km from the city centre. This popular beach is perfect for sunbathing, swimming, and enjoying water sports, all while taking in stunning views of Rangitoto Island.
  • Eventfinda Stadium: Attend a lively event at Eventfinda Stadium, 8.0km from the CBD. This versatile venue hosts concerts, sports, and entertainment, making it a fantastic family-friendly destination for a fun day out.

Best time to go to Auckland Central Business District

The best time to visit Auckland Central Business District is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. February is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. July is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January66.7°F (19.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
February67.6°F (19.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
March65.5°F (18.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
April62.6°F (17.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
May58.8°F (14.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
June55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
July53.6°F (12.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
August53.8°F (12.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September55.0°F (12.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November60.3°F (15.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
December64.2°F (17.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
